#313a63 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#313a63 is composed of 19.2% red, 22.7%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 50.5% cyan, 41.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 229.2 degrees, a saturation of 33.8% and a lightness of 29%. #313a63 color hex could be obtained by blending #6274c6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

Shades and Tints of #313a63

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040407 is the darkest color, while #f9faf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#313a63

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#48494c is the less saturated color, while #031d91 is the most saturated one.
